首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

vba中的sumproduct语法是什么?

在VBA中,SumProduct函数是一个数组函数,它用于返回一个数组中对应元素的乘积的总和。SumProduct函数的语法如下:

代码语言:txt
复制
SumProduct(array1, array2, ...)

其中,array1, array2, ... 是要进行乘积计算的数组。SumProduct函数会对每个数组中对应的元素进行乘积运算,然后将所有乘积的结果相加得到最终的总和。

SumProduct函数在VBA中的使用具有以下特点和优势:

  • 多用途:SumProduct函数可用于执行多种复杂的计算,如加权求和、条件求和、矩阵运算等。
  • 灵活性:可以传递任意数量的数组作为参数,数组的大小可以不同,但是必须具有相同的维度。
  • 高效性:SumProduct函数的计算速度通常较快,特别是对于大型数据集或多维数组。
  • 可读性:代码中使用SumProduct函数可以提高代码的可读性和简洁性。

下面是几个SumProduct函数的应用场景:

  1. 条件求和:可以根据某个条件选择特定的数组元素进行乘积求和。例如,可以使用SumProduct函数计算某个产品的销售额。
  2. 加权求和:可以将一个数组与对应的权重数组相乘,然后求和。例如,可以使用SumProduct函数计算一个学生在不同科目中的加权平均分。
  3. 多维数组计算:可以对多个维度的数组进行乘积计算,并将结果相加。例如,可以使用SumProduct函数计算一个矩阵的行列式。

腾讯云相关产品中,类似于SumProduct函数的功能可以在云计算服务、数据分析和人工智能领域找到。以下是一些腾讯云相关产品及其介绍链接:

  • 腾讯云云函数(SCF):SCF 是无服务器云函数服务,可帮助用户在腾讯云上构建、运行和管理事件驱动的微服务。

请注意,以上链接仅供参考,实际使用时应根据具体需求和业务场景选择适合的产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券